Definition

1) In mathematics, an upper bound is a number that is greater than or equal to every element in a set of numbers. It is the maximum limit for a given set.
2) In computer science, an upper bound refers to the worst-case scenario for the time complexity or space complexity of an algorithm. It represents the maximum amount of resources (time or space) required by the algorithm for any input size.
3) In general terms, an upper bound is a restriction or constraint that establishes a limit or boundary on something, such as a price, quantity, or value. It represents the upper limit or highest point that something can reach.
